MIB2D_SNMP_INDEX_ASSIGN
The MIB2D_SNMP_INDEX_ASSIGN message is logged to the system message file whenever the Management Information Base 2 (MIB2D) process cannot assign a Simple Network Management Protocol(SNMP) index for an interface. LIBJNX_SNMP_ENGINE_FILE_FAILURE
LIBJNX_SNMP_ENGINE_FILE_FAILURE A Junos OS process could not perform the indicated operation on the indicated SNMP engine data file. LIBJNX is a process that calls routines in the Libjuniper library, which includes routines for creating and managing child processes, parsing machine and interface addresses, tracing, file I/O, and other functions. The community syntax for SNMP polling of the logical-router (Logical Systems)
Information about the community syntax for SNMP polling of the logical-router. When a logical system is created, a default routing instance (known as default) is always created within the logical system. SYSTEM:.*snp_igmp_io_flood: relay failed.*
The snp_igmp_io_flood: relay failed error message is seen on the EX platform and is harmless. This message indicates that the device has corrected a condition in which it would have flooded an IGMP packet with an unknown type field back out the same port on which it was received.
